The BJP leadership shocked the political centers by giving a chance to the “tea vendor” in the Shimla urban headquarters which is called the “hot seat” in the Himachal Pradesh assembly elections. The BJP has stepped up the fight by deploying Sanjay Sood, who runs a tea shop in Shimla, to replace BJP Minister Suresh Bhardwaj, who has contested Shimla’s urban headquarters four times. With the Shimla urban headquarters assigned to Sanjay Sood, Suresh Bhardwaj will seek the seat from Kasumpti constituency.

I have been running a tea shop in Shimla since 1991. Before that, it used to sell newspapers at the bus stop. He completed his training by selling newspapers. Political activity started through ABVP. Sanjay Sood said in an interview with national media that he decided to start a tea shop after working as a medical representative for two years.

Sanjay Sood is a well-known public activist and a prominent figure in Shimla, despite being presented by the BJP as a “tea seller”. Sanjay Sood claims to have been an active party worker since its formation in 1980. Sanjay Sood has held senior leadership positions in the Shimla BJP district. Shimla BJP district president, vice president and general secretary. He was twice elected as a director of the Shimla Municipal Corporation.

The BJP announced candidates for 62 seats in the Himachal Pradesh assembly elections. Congress has announced candidates for all 46 seats. The BJP denied 11 MLA posts in office. Congress has given the opportunity to all existing MLAs. The elections are on November 12th. The last date for submitting the application document is the 25th of this month.
